5.7 Freezer compartment

You can store frozen food, make ice cubes and freeze fresh

food in the freezer compartment.

5.7.1 Freezing food

The rating plate indicates the maximum quantity of fresh food

you can freeze within 24 hours (see Appliance at a glance)

under “Freezing capacity ... kg/24h”.
The maximum load of frozen food for the drawers is 25 kg each

and for the shelves 35 kg each.

CAUTION

Risk of injury due to broken glass!

Bottles and cans containing drinks may burst when being

frozen. This applies particularly to sparkling drinks.

u

Do not freeze bottles and cans containing drinks!

In order that the food is rapidly frozen through to the core, do

not exceed the following quantities per pack:
- Fruit, vegetables up to 1 kg

- Meat up to 2.5 kg

u

Pack the food in portions in freezer bags, reusable plastic,

metal or aluminium containers.

5.7.3 Setting the temperature in the freezer

compartment

The appliance is pre-set for normal operation.
The temperature can be set between -16 °C and -26 °C, the

recommended temperature is -18 °C.

u

To set the temperature higher: press Up button, freezer

compartment

Fig. 3 (15)

.

u

To set the temperature lower: press Down button, freezer

compartment

Fig. 3 (16)

.

w

When the button is pressed the first time, the previous value

is indicated in the temperature display of the freezer

compartment.

u

To change the temperature in 1 °C steps: briefly press the

button.

-or-

u

To change the temperature continuously: hold down the

button.

w

The value is displayed flashing during the setting operation.

w

The actual temperature is displayed approx. 5 seconds after

the button is last pressed. The temperature gradually

adjusts to the new value.

5.7.4 SuperFrost

With this function you can freeze fresh food quickly

through to the core. The appliance operates with

maximum refrigeration. The noise of the refrigeration

unit may be temporarily louder as a result.
The maximum amount of fresh food which can be frozen in 24

h is indicated on the type plate under “freezing capacity ... kg/

24h”. This amount varies according to the model and climate

rating.
You have to activate SuperFrost in good time, depending on

how much fresh food is to be frozen: about 6 hours before

placing the food inside in case of small amounts and about 24

hours in advance in case of the maximum amount of food to be

frozen.
